Jugger
login.component.ts покажите
skye
Jugger
в провайдер импортировали auth.service ?
skye
Да
🎋🎋🥷 ngSamurai
skye
Ошибка вылетает на моменте switch case
skye
skye
В компоненте, да
skye
я уже все форумы облазил, не смог
Vladimir
Всем, Привет!
Недавно начал пользоваться angularjs 1.8.2.
Нужна помощь.
Возможно ли и как это реализовать:
1) есть простой объект списка
$scope.tabsList = {
'Sugar': {'text': 'Sugar', 'form': {}},
'Pressure': {'text': 'Pressure', 'form': {}},
'Puls': {'text': 'Puls', 'form': {}},
'Temperature': {'text': 'ssss', 'form': {}},
'Meals': {'text': 'ssss', 'form': {}},
'Medicaments': {'text': 'ssss', 'form': {}},
'Самочувствие': {'text': 'Самочувствие', 'form': {}},
'Weather': {'text': 'ssss', 'form': {}},
}
2) возможно ли его динамически получать и синхронизировать(удалять, обновлять, добавлять, изменять) с/на сервере?
3) есть ли какоето правильно решение - типа метод или еще чтото(не знаю как называется) что бы этот объект автоматически синхронизировал данные c сервером
Сорри за сумбурное объяснение
Vladimir
#whois
О себе:
* Работаю на себя 8 лет
* опыт в бакендах/срм с 1996 php, mysql, node.js, actionscript, linux,сеть
* могу подсказать в серверных/бакенд решениях
* единственная русская группа по старому angularJS 1.*
* я из Риги, Латвия(интересно что у нас происходит, пишите в личку)
* нашел группу через поисковик
🎋🎋🥷 ngSamurai
Всем, Привет!
Недавно начал пользоваться angularjs 1.8.2.
Нужна помощь.
Возможно ли и как это реализовать:
1) есть простой объект списка
$scope.tabsList = {
'Sugar': {'text': 'Sugar', 'form': {}},
'Pressure': {'text': 'Pressure', 'form': {}},
'Puls': {'text': 'Puls', 'form': {}},
'Temperature': {'text': 'ssss', 'form': {}},
'Meals': {'text': 'ssss', 'form': {}},
'Medicaments': {'text': 'ssss', 'form': {}},
'Самочувствие': {'text': 'Самочувствие', 'form': {}},
'Weather': {'text': 'ssss', 'form': {}},
}
2) возможно ли его динамически получать и синхронизировать(удалять, обновлять, добавлять, изменять) с/на сервере?
3) есть ли какоето правильно решение - типа метод или еще чтото(не знаю как называется) что бы этот объект автоматически синхронизировал данные c сервером
Сорри за сумбурное объяснение
Привет! Да, все можно реализовать
Vladimir
bakend - это не важно - сделаю как нужно
вопрос на фронте
сейчас тупо при старте метод получения данных, при оттправке формы метод отправкаи данных, при удалении еще один метод...
Vladimir
Тупизм
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
А в чем загвоздка?
Vladimir
Никакого решения типа как в React, когда внутри модели создаются методы обновления инициалиции и удаления — нет?
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
Разница только в синтаксисе
Vladimir
Если бы я знал - сюда бы не написал
🎋🎋🥷 ngSamurai
@metamodern пинг
Vladimir
:) спасибо - хоть честно
Vladimir
негорит
Vladimir
подожду может завтра кто с работы отпишется
Vladimir
🎋🎋🥷 ngSamurai
Но я все равно не могу понять чего ты хочешь добиться?) все основное есть на офф доке, да и к тому же, если ты на 1.8 прыгнул, то у тебя уже все должно быть под капотом в проекте... Проект же не новый ?!
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
🎋🎋🥷 ngSamurai
шо
Подскажешь человеку что сделать?)
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
Всем, Привет!
Недавно начал пользоваться angularjs 1.8.2.
Нужна помощь.
Возможно ли и как это реализовать:
1) есть простой объект списка
$scope.tabsList = {
'Sugar': {'text': 'Sugar', 'form': {}},
'Pressure': {'text': 'Pressure', 'form': {}},
'Puls': {'text': 'Puls', 'form': {}},
'Temperature': {'text': 'ssss', 'form': {}},
'Meals': {'text': 'ssss', 'form': {}},
'Medicaments': {'text': 'ssss', 'form': {}},
'Самочувствие': {'text': 'Самочувствие', 'form': {}},
'Weather': {'text': 'ssss', 'form': {}},
}
2) возможно ли его динамически получать и синхронизировать(удалять, обновлять, добавлять, изменять) с/на сервере?
3) есть ли какоето правильно решение - типа метод или еще чтото(не знаю как называется) что бы этот объект автоматически синхронизировал данные c сервером
Сорри за сумбурное объяснение
нет нельзя. ты создаешь локальную копию и пишешь свою логику для обновления данных на клиенте когда тебе с бекенда приходит сообщение о том что данные нужно обновить
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
так везде и во всех фреймворках, никто не даст тебе прямой доступ к базе данных с клиента
Vladimir
сори - я не прото что бакенд инициализирует данные на вронте
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
да хз чел, почитай доку?)
Vladimir
я про то что есть объект-модель - и при старте она забирает с сервера данные, и если этот объек вставлен в форму - или в скрипте идет зманеа значения в одном из ключей объекта - то отправляется на сервер
Vladimir
да хз чел, почитай доку?)
Да читал - все что можно - есть отправка к services, providers, factoryб directives
Но смысла я там не нашел
Vladimir
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
Vladimir
🎋🎋🥷 ngSamurai
Ну или как его вы там пилите на проекте...
Anton
Ребят, приветствую, нужен совет. Есть старый проект на ангуляр 1.5, при загрузке происходит синхронная подгрузка роутов в цикле, т.е. происходит полная загрузка, затем происходит на следующую итерацию с роутом. Синхронно это занимает очень много времени, потому хотели перевести на асинхронную и регистрировать компоненты после загрузки, но тогда он их загружает и не регистрирует как компонент, просто сохраняет тимплейт с {{ именами переменных }}. Пытался повесить промис.all, который будет дожидаться загрузки всего и после этого регистрировать их, но происходит тоже самое, тимплейт загружается, но не обрабатывается. Может быть кто-то подскажет куда можно копнуть
🎋🎋🥷 ngSamurai
Ребят, приветствую, нужен совет. Есть старый проект на ангуляр 1.5, при загрузке происходит синхронная подгрузка роутов в цикле, т.е. происходит полная загрузка, затем происходит на следующую итерацию с роутом. Синхронно это занимает очень много времени, потому хотели перевести на асинхронную и регистрировать компоненты после загрузки, но тогда он их загружает и не регистрирует как компонент, просто сохраняет тимплейт с {{ именами переменных }}. Пытался повесить промис.all, который будет дожидаться загрузки всего и после этого регистрировать их, но происходит тоже самое, тимплейт загружается, но не обрабатывается. Может быть кто-то подскажет куда можно копнуть
🎋🎋🥷 ngSamurai
С 1.5 даже и не думай!
Jugger
Ребят, приветствую, нужен совет. Есть старый проект на ангуляр 1.5, при загрузке происходит синхронная подгрузка роутов в цикле, т.е. происходит полная загрузка, затем происходит на следующую итерацию с роутом. Синхронно это занимает очень много времени, потому хотели перевести на асинхронную и регистрировать компоненты после загрузки, но тогда он их загружает и не регистрирует как компонент, просто сохраняет тимплейт с {{ именами переменных }}. Пытался повесить промис.all, который будет дожидаться загрузки всего и после этого регистрировать их, но происходит тоже самое, тимплейт загружается, но не обрабатывается. Может быть кто-то подскажет куда можно копнуть
напишите резолвер
Hennadii Zhukov
Всем привет. Кто-то знает какую либру можно использывать для таких графиков ?
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
Hennadii Zhukov
Hennadii Zhukov
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
Остальное кастомайзишь под свои нужды
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
Вот тут например chart.js используют
🎋🎋🥷 ngSamurai
Вот тут apexchart.js. используют
Hennadii Zhukov
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
@metamodern FYI
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
𝖒 𝖊 𝖙 𝖆 𝖒 𝖔 𝖉 𝖊 𝖗 𝖓
🎋🎋🥷 ngSamurai
Денис
Ребята, привет, я пишу клиент на angularJS, нужен ваш совет. У меня есть лицевые счета, при нажатие на ЛС у меня открывается информация о ЛС и приборы уста у этого ЛС, и есть проблема. Если начать открывать много ЛС то, у мены тупо ложиться приложение, вот как можно сделать так, чтобы все те запросы которые улетели на сервер анулировались, что бы не забивал кэша или как это по-другому переиграть ?
🎋🎋🥷 ngSamurai
🎋🎋🥷 ngSamurai
Денис
🎋🎋🥷 ngSamurai
1.8.2
Тогда у Вас память из-за вотчеров сыпется!